I am new to easytrive, i have modified a module and added a new date control card , it is giving the message "*A010 INVALID FILE REFERENCE - DATEPARM". Can anyone pls help me know what is the issue over here?
JOB INPUT VENINPUT
GET DATEPARM - > newly added to read the datecontrol file
IF DTL = 'HDR'
WS-HDR-DT = IDATE
WS-HDR-DATE-CCYY = WS-IN-HDR-DT-CCYY
WS-HDR-DATE-MM = WS-IN-HDR-DT-MM
WS-HDR-DATE-DD = WS-IN-HDR-DT-DD
DISPLAY 'HEADER DATE : ' WS-HDR-DATE
END-IF

For a 1 record input, how about putting the GET DATEPARM in the START PROC?
JOB INPUT VENINPUT START START-PROC
START-PROC. PROC
GET DATEPARM
END-PROC
